Hey guys I'm heading to Sosua for the July 4th weekend and wanted to rent a jeep so i could do some sight seeing off the beaten path.

My first question is will a jeep make me stand out too much like a sore thumb as a tourist or does it matter?

My second question is the price i was quoted $300 for the 4 days including all taxes and insurance, too much?

My last question is has anyone ever used this particular rental company:

http://www.dom-rent-a-car.com/english/index.htm

I've read the other posts on rentals but this seems to be the only rental place that offers open air jeep rentals. Any help, suggestions or comments would be greatly appreciated.

Check to see that everything works. Every car rental I had came with a shitty spare and broken wippers.

Make sure the insurance covers both vehicles....$300 seems alot but if it covers both vehicles that is a good price. Take your camera and take pictures of the jeep while it is being inspected.....something EricS taught me......also be careful "off the beaten path" make copies of drivers license, passport, and get phone number of US embassy.....if you get pulled over speak only english!! Don't carry more than 3,000-4,000 peso's
Buy a 500 peso dominican phone......it works for chica numbers as well as calling for help if needed!!
